Inspection history

5 inspections on record, most recent Sep 18, 2025. 3 of 5 visits and reports cited a standard.

  • Sep 18, 2025Inspection1 standard cited
    • 745.651(2)(B)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ium

      Background Check Validation - Once a year listed family homes, licensed, and registered child care homes must validate list of subjects

      The peoples list has not been validated since 2023.

      Corrected Sep 26, 2025 · Technical assistance given

  • Oct 2, 2024Inspection2 standards cited
    • 747.603(a)(3)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ium

      Children's Records - Health Statement

      One child did not have a health statement from a health care professional stating the child was well enough to attend childcare.

      Corrected Oct 11, 2024 · Technical assistance given

    • 745.641Texas HHSC risk level: High

      AP Background check results - Must receive notification prior to allowing subject to be present at your operation

      One adult was in the home without an active background check.

      Corrected Oct 2, 2024 · Technical assistance given

  • Nov 2, 2023InspectionNo standards cited
  • Nov 14, 2022Inspection2 standards cited
    • 747.1309(c)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ium High

      Primary Caregiver Annual Training - Special topics for children under 24 months

      The primary caregiver did not have training in the following topics; SIDS, Shaken baby syndrom and early childhood brain development.

      Corrected Nov 28, 2022 · Technical assistance given

    • 747.207(1)Texas HHSC risk level: Medium High

      Policies Comply with Rules

      Observed the operations written operational policies. The following was missing from the operational policies; 1.Discipline and guidance policy that is consistent with Subchapter L 2.Safe sleep policy for infants from birth through 12 months old 3.Promotion of indoor and outdoor physical activity that is consistent with Subchapter F. 4. Procedures for parents to review a copy of the child-care home's most recent Licensing inspection report and how the parent may access the minimum standards online 5.Instructions on how a parent may contact the local Licensing office, access the Texas Abuse and Neglect Hotline, and access the HHSC website 6.Procedures for conducting health checks, if applicable

      Corrected Nov 28, 2022 · Technical assistance given
